## Kickoff Notes — ChipGate Reader

Quick recap for the Harborfell Marathon setup: the trackside timing-chip readers need firmware flashed before Thursday's dry run, and the mat at the 10k split has been flaky, so test it twice. Spare antennas are in the blue crate. Don't reorder cabling without checking first — it's mapped to the scoring van. All hardware questions go to the lead listed below.

approver of yahig-kagup = Ralok Sorael

Step 2 of the Pinegrove deploy addresses the image cache memory leak: the new build evicts decoded bitmaps after 10 minutes instead of holding them for the session. After deploying, watch heap usage on the thumbnail workers for an hour. The eviction monitor reports metrics to our dashboard using a secret set on the next line.

vault entry, yagep-yagef: COURIER_KEY13=8965fb29ff62d

Plugins receiving fan-out from StormRelay subscribe via POST /hooks with a region filter and severity floor. Alerts are delivered at-least-once; dedupe on the alert_id field. Delivery retries back off over 15 minutes, then drop. Payloads are capped at 32 KB; oversized alerts arrive truncated with a fetch URL. Keep handlers under 2 seconds or risk suspension. To register hooks during development, authenticate against the internal Gustline registry with the key below.

app token of fajop-fahif = qvz4-AnML